Торренты   
 
 


Мануал: Как сделать Рип с Blu-ray 3D


К сожалению на данный момент существует крайне ограниченное количество способов создать 3D BDRip, которые знают еще более ограниченное количество людей.
Сразу оговорюсь, что я сам не изобретал ни одного из приведенных ниже способов, я лишь перевел на русский язык и дополнил комментариями уже существующие способы. Все ссылки на первоисточники будут приведены в теле статьи.
Способ 1 – Сложный. Для очень продвинутых пользователей
Первоисточник находится тут http://forum.doom9.org/showthread.php?t=155246
Данный способ позволит нам создать 2 отдельных видео файла для правого и левого глаза которые затем можно будет просмотреть, через Stereoscopic Pleer.
Для этого нам понадобится.
1.ffdshow (http://www.xvidvideo.ru/ffdshow-tryouts-project-x86-x64/)+ haali
(http://multiavchd.deanbg.com/haali_MatroskaSplitter_11-01-2009.exe)
2. MVC Decoder (http://www.fbx.ro/4cbzkmk91j46j3v3)
3. eac3to – (http://forum.doom9.org/showthread.php?t=125966) или (http://rutracker.org/forum/viewtopic.php?t=1025664)
4. x264 – ([url]http://komisar.gin.by/[/url])
5. Stereoscopic Player – (http://www.3dtv.at/Index_en.aspx)
6. Preferred Filter Tweaker for Windows 7 - it's free and straight forward (http://www.codecguide.com/windows7_preferred_filter_tweaker.htm)
По желаню можно докачать
7. multiAVCHD – (http://multiavchd.deanbg.com/)
8. ArcSoft TotalMedia Theatre 3 Platinum (http://www.arcsoft.com/public/software_title.asp?ProductID=362)
или PowerDVD 10 – (http://www.cyberlink.com/products/powerdvd/overview_en_US.html)
1. Demux-те mpls с eac3to. Запустите eac3to введите команду x:\path\movie.mpls-demux. Вы получите все потоки и дорожки, но нам понадобятся только видео и аудио потоки (видео для левого глаза(left video) + видео для правого глаза (right video) + аудио дорожки(audio streams)). Левые и правые видео потоки будут содержать в имени (h264). Для удобства переименуйте аудио (dts/ac3/lpcm) как audio.dts (или аудио ac3 или audio.lpcm) или audio_01.dts/audio_02.ac3, если Вам необходимо больше одной звуковой дорожки.
Примечание : Установка eac3to и другие дополнительные функции можно получить по адресу. (http://rutracker.org/forum/viewtopic.php?t=1025664)
2. Создаем рабочую папку и копируем туда mvc decoder, x264 codec, avs скрипт и left + right video + audio streams.
3. Переименовываем видео потоки в left.h264, right.h264. Это необходимо, если Вы не хотите редактировать "decoder.cfg", чтобы выставить имена потоков там.
4. Внесите изменения в avs скрипт, а именно укажите продолжительность видео файлов в Кадрах. Вы должны обязательно учитывать миллисекунды. Также Вы можете выяснить количество кадров при помощи eac3to

Также вы можете вычислить количество кадров вручную.
Пример: для видео продолжительностью 00:02:27.106 количество кадров будет соответствовать 147,106*(24000/1001) итого 3527 кадров.
Формула 2*60+27+0,106=147,106
Скрип должен выглядеть так:
LoadPlugin("H264StereoSource.dll")
H264StereoSource("decoder.cfg",3527)
Не забудте сохранить.
5. Откройте командную строку для x264 и используйте avs скрипт, чтобы закодировать поток для правого глаза. Когда кодирование x264 закончится, выскочит ошибка, но она никое образом не повлияет на видео файл. Да не забывайте, что этот кодей очеть очень медленный, с процессором q9550 и 4 GB RAM скорость не поднималась выше 3 fps.
6. Откройте mkvmerge и добавьте left.h264 + audio.dts (or audio.ac3, audio.lpcm). Выберите видео поток и из "Format specific option" и установите fps 24000/1001 (mkvmerge установливает его равным 25 fps по умолчанию). И Смуксите их вместе.
7. Когда наш ремукс готов, удалите все из mkvmerge и вставьте поток для правого глаза. Установите fps 24000/1001 как и для левого видео потока и смуксите.
8. Теперь у Вас есть два готовых файла которые можно проиграть в Stereoscopic Player. Откройте Stereoscopic Player - File - Open Left and Right file, Ваберите два видео потока и установите "Use audio track from left file".
Способ 2 – Простой
(Первоисточник http://www.biohemmet.se/forum/viewtopic.php?id=352)
Состоит из перечисленных выше пунктов, только они будут выполняться автоматизировано, при помощи одной программы 3DBDNet.
Данная программа имеет оболочку, в которой можно выбрать видео файл, установить необходимые параметры, нажать волшебную кнопку, и получить на выходе готовый файл side by side или over/under в формате MKV или TS, или также 2 отдельных файла.
Для корректной работы программы и всех ее функций понадобиться
1. AVISynth - http://sourceforge.net/projects/avisynth2/files/
2. Shark007 Codec - http://shark007.net/win7codecs.html
3. Бета версия 3DBDNet 2.02b http://sview.cifro-city.ru/downloads/3DBDNet.rar

1. Разархивируйте 3DBDNet в папку 3DBD, лучше всего в корневой каталог (C:\3DBD)
2. Скопируйте с Blu-ray 3D из паки SIFF самый большой файл (в нем находится звук и видео для левого и правого глаза). Файл лучше всего скопировать в папку на другой диск (D:\SIFF). Данное разделение значительно сократит время конвертирования.
3. Выберите необходимые параметры, укажите папку куда сохранить готовый файл и нажмите “Begin convercion”.
Учтите, что в зависимости от мощности вашего процессора конвертирование будет занимать от 6 до 29 часов для фильма продолжительностью 90мин. (6ч.=i7 920). (29ч=C2D)
Ошибки.
В случае получения ошибки right side encoding failed или configuration being incorrect
Закгрузите и установите
http://www.microsoft.com/downloads/en/details.aspx?...p;displaylang=en
В случае получения ошибки left side encoding failed, очистите диск, где установлена 3DBDNet до 140Гб, чем больше тем лучше. Если это не помогло, значит вы не выполнили требования пункта 2 и программа во время конвертирования получает запрет, на какие либо действия с временными файлами, например если программа установлена на рабочем столе.
На данный момент, появилась более продвинутая версия программы, она обладает расширенными функциями и увеличенной скорость конвертирования.
3DBD Buster v3.5 http://www.biohemmet.se/forum/viewtopic.php?id=696 , но она стоит денюшеку.
Так, что решать вам как говориться Время-деньги.
Способ 3 Модифицированная вариация первого варинта от Аэрорепетузик http://torrents3d.ru/viewtopic.php?t=677
В данной теме вы найдете много ответов, на интересующие Вас вопросы.
Способ 4 - Простой и наиболее быстрый
Необходимо скачать программу DVDFab версии не ниже 8.0.4.7, я лично пользовался версией 8.0.5.6
DVDFab - http://rutracker.org/forum/viewtopic.php?t=700243

1) Открываем DVDFab и переходим на вкладку "Blu-ray 3D Ripper"
2) Выбираем желаемый выходной формат видео файла
3) Указываем путь к образу диска (Если образ предварительно был загружен в виртуальный привод, то программа определит к нему путь автоматически)
4) Выбираем какие видео потоки нам необходимы из списка.
5) Выбираем какие звуковые дорожки и субтитры оставить оставить, с остальных снимаем галочки.
6) Дополнительно в настройках можно обрезать поля видеофайла, а также ввести дополнительные настройки.
7) Указываем папку сохранения.
8) Нажимаем старт.

Скриншоты


При просмотре Рипки в настройках плеера выбирать "Левый кадр следует первый", иначе глубина изображения будет низкой - это особенность Рипов от DVDFab
Способ 5 - Англифная и стереоскопическая конвертация
Первоисточник находится тут http://forum.doom9.org/showthread.php?t=155246
Необходимо скачать
multiAVCHD – (http://multiavchd.deanbg.com/)
1) Открыть multiAVCHD и скопировать плейлист диска
2) Проделать следующие операции как показанно на скраншотах

Операция 1

Операция 2

Операция 3

3) Для создания Англифа. Нажмите "transcode",чтобы выбрать настройки и поставьте галочку "Create 3D Anaglyph"

Создание англифа

Также вы можете добавить субтитры и аудио дорожки из "Audio" and "External Subtitles"
Затем нажмите "start" и дождитесь окончания операций.
В последней версии программывы, появился больший выбор видов англифа( green/magenta и т.д.)
4) Для создания стереопары, перед добавлением плейлиста из п.1, необходимо в настройках выбрать вариант вывода стереопары, а затем уже загрузить плейлист.

Создание стереопары

Затем проделать шаги пункта 2 и 3. не ставя галочку галочку "Create 3D Anaglyph"
* Для создания субтитров к стереопарам воспользуйтесь программой 3D Subtitler
3D Subtitler - http://84.27.10.123/3DSubtitler/
Тема будет постепенно редактироваться и пополняться картинками.
Комментарии:

Пред.  1, 2, 3, 4  След.






Вышла 8.0.5.5 - заявлено, что пофиксили ошибки левого ракурса.
 

Подскажите, плиз, по такой проблеме:
Хочу отрезать в начале фильма первые 1000 кадров, чтобы закодировать кусок из середины фильма.
Пользуюсь для упаковки BD3D в стереопару следующим скриптом:
LoadPlugin("DGAVCDecode.dll")
LoadPlugin("H264StereoSource.dll")
Frames=150000
Frames=Frames-15
MovieL=AVCSource("left.dga")
MovieR=H264StereoSource("decoder.cfg", Frames)
MovieLR=StackHorizontal(MovieL, MovieR).trim(1000, Frames)
MovieLR=MovieLR.LanczosResize(1920,1080)
return MovieLR
На выходе получается следующая глюка: левый ракурс, как и положено, начинается с 1000-го кадра, а вот правый все равно с 0. Где закралась ошибка?
Спасибо заранее!
 

nackwork
H264StereoSource.dll работает строго линейно, без всяких перепрыгиваний по кадрам.
 

eugeniy
это печально, но все равно спасибо!
Просто в середине кодирования x264 у меня падает в рандомных местах, вот думал закодировать в несколько этапов.
 

nackwork
зависит от исходника... некоторые вообще нормально жмутся только через полный анкомпресс
 

eugeniy
А сколько примерно места займет стандартный BD3D при полном анкомпрессе.
 

_Просто_ надо взять мой плугин, позваляющий сжимать с ключевого кадра.
_Просто_ - потому что я не дам... ))) Да и долго объяснять как правильно им пользоваться ).
 

Dag13
~3.7 гига на минуту фильма.
 

eugeniy
Не так и много в принципе. А чем это лучше сделать? Это ведь не x264 Lossless?
 

Dag13
Это анкомпресс без потерь ~500мегабит
первый утиль от alexpk именно у него и сбрасывал
 

На некоторых сайтах есть исо образы blu ray дисков с описанием: "Если у Вас нет 3Д оборудования - диск будет воспроизводиться в 2Д". Так вот, Dvdfub 8.0... видит образ как обычный блю рей, а кокда засовываю исо-шку в раздел блюрей3д пишет ошибка чтения. Как быть??
 

может кто помочь? на 130 кадре вылетает(
 

У тебя хотя бы авс открывает, у меня даже такого нет...
Могу посоветовать разгон убрать и версии разные попробовать...
Еще может поток кривой...
 

1) Сколько оперативки на компе? Если больше 2 ГБ то надо разрешить системе использовать более 2 ГБ на один процесс - запустить консоль с правами админа, ввести BCDEdit /set IncreaseUserVa 3072 потом перезагрузиться
Если не поможет или если после этого начнут глючить другие программы, то можно вернуть все как было - ввести BCDEdit /set IncreaseUserVa 2048
2)Какой декодер назначен на декодирование AVC в системе? У меня раньше x264.exe тоже вылетал если был активный кодек CoreAVC, приходилось на время конвертации его отключать и включать в настройках ffdshow
 
Аэрорепетузик Профиль 19-Окт-2011 18:30

1. про это уже читал (всего 2гига)
2. если я правильно понял то DGAVCDecode.dll
 

ну тогда не знаю.. может если что еще вспомню то напишу.
по второму пункту не совсем так. у меня раньше был 2х-ядерный проц и FullHD 3D-рипы я мог смотреть только с кодеком CoreAVC, да и то иногда видео тормозило.
Так вот когда был активным CoreAVC то x264.exe тоже вылетал при конвертации, приходилось временно отключать CoreAVC в настройках. Сейчас у меня проц более мощный, так что CoreAVC уже не пользуюсь за ненадобностью.
Не знаю, может этот глюк был только у меня, но решил написать про него, может кому-то поможет.
 
Аэрорепетузик Профиль 20-Окт-2011 01:56

Причина может быть масса, виноват может быть реал декодер...
ярлычок ffdshow появляется в трее при конвертации?
Стоит ли klite codec или подобные комплекты с кодеками?
И на всех ли фильмах так? Или 2д нормально конвертирует?
 

k-lite стоит, ярлычок ffdshow не появляется, пробовал пока только на одном
после добавления строчки MovieLR=MovieLR.LanczosResize(1920,1080) всё заработало)
всем спасибо) буду капать дальше)
 

k-lite стоит, ярлычок ffdshow не появляется, пробовал пока только на одном
после добавления строчки MovieLR=MovieLR.LanczosResize(1920,1080) всё заработало)
но в итоге получил файл размером 4гига =(((((
left.h264 15gb
right.h256 9gb
вот с такими параметрами запускал (9 часов)
x264.exe --preset slow --tune film --crf 18.0 --subme 7 --deblock -2:-2 --bframes 6 --b-pyramid none --ref 4 --rc-lookahead 40 --trellis 2 --qcomp 0.60 --qpmin 10 --sar 1:1 --aud -o final.264 stereo.avs
-------- stereo.avs --------
LoadPlugin("DGAVCDecode.dll")
LoadPlugin("H264StereoSource.dll")
frames=125780
lsc=AVCSource("left.dga")
rsc=H264StereoSource("decoder.cfg", frames)
lrsc=StackVertical(lsc, rsc).trim(0, frames) # формируем вертикальную стереопару
lrsc=lrsc.LanczosResize(1920,1080)
return lrsc
---------------------------------
что ни так сделал?(((
 

А что не так получилось? Странно что без ресайза не пашет...
Делал щас конверт миссии дарвина, и вроде все отлично, но раз и пишет ошибку avs [error]: failed to load avisynth ...
Я разматерился (ведь вроде ничего не делал, только удалил лишние файлы, источник там и ракурсы), перепроверил все ли плагины на месте, 5 раз переустановил ависинт, вырвал себе пару клоков волос, ударил 3 раза по системнику, проклял все на свете...
В итоге все проверил еще раз и о да, вместе с исходником я удалил х264.ехе xDDDDDDD
 

Страница 2 из 4

Пред.  1, 2, 3, 4  След.